Gordie Howe, known as "Mr. Hockey," is considered one of the greatest ice hockey players of all time. His professional career spanned over five decades, during which he set numerous records and became an iconic figure in the sport.
Early Life
Gordie Howe was born on March 31, 1928, in Floral, Saskatchewan, Canada. Growing up during the Great Depression, he developed a passion for hockey at a young age, often playing the sport with homemade equipment.
Personal Life
Gordie Howe married Colleen Joffa in 1953, and they had four children together. His sons, Mark and Marty, also pursued careers in professional hockey. Howe was known for his dedication to his family and his charitable endeavors.
